John Bennett was educated at Bradfield College in Berkshire, then trained at the Central School of Speech and Drama, followed by a wide repertory theatre experience including Bromley, Bristol Old Vic, Dundee, the Edinburgh Festival and Watford before going to London's West End. Often cast as a villain, Bennett had many roles on television including Market in Honey Lane, Porridge, Survivors, The Avengers, Strange Report, Bergerac, The Professionals and four episodes of The Saint. He also appeared in several films including The Fifth Element and The Pianist. He also had an extensive stage career. Away from acting, Bennet was an enthusiastic amateur flier and an accomplished glider pilot. He died in 2005, aged 76.
